[Intel-wired-lan] [PATCH S25 12/12] ice: fix ice_is_tc_ena

Tony Nguyen anthony.l.nguyen at intel.com
Thu Jul 25 09:54:01 UTC 2019


From: Jacob Keller <jacob.e.keller at intel.com>

ice_is_tc_ena is used to check whether a given traffic class is
enabled. Because there are only 8 traffic classes, the function took
a u8 bitmap. This causes problems because it is cast to an unsigned
long causing a static analysis warning regarding Out-of-bounds read.

Fix this by simply updating ice_is_tc_ena to take an unsigned long.
Passing a u8 to this function should implicitly convert the value.
